Output 7dd95da17ff49f282871ecaa7baa6d6f74c897aab7e9d312e8bd771130a1d3de:0

value
29864400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8421465169317cd8831851058b728c15f6f99c33 OP_EQUAL
address
3Djeyq8Z8wytxX7gDt8ed6LCBjzDLWUQkS
transaction
7dd95da17ff49f282871ecaa7baa6d6f74c897aab7e9d312e8bd771130a1d3de
spent
true